Abdul: 'I'm not high or drunk'

Pop star-turned-American Idol judge Paula Abdul has hit back at new reports she's often high or drunk on TV, insisting she just falls asleep easily.

The tired Straight Up singer has fought rumours about her sobriety ever since she appeared to be drunk on a TV news show last year, slurring her words and appearing to be out of it.

And the negative press didn't end there - thanks, in part, to bizarre appearances on Idol and her reality TV show Hey Paula, during which she appeared to struggle to stay awake during some scenes.

She tells WENN, "Firstly, I've never been drunk in my life, I don't like it (alcohol). It's not my thing. Spending money on clothes and shoes that's another thing.

"And you can check my medical records, I was never on (painkillers) Oxycontin or Vicadin or anything like that. I was on nerve medicine and anti-inflammatories (for a neck injury she suffered in 1992)."

But she understands how certain behaviour patterns have fuelled the rumours about her: "Because I'm falling asleep and a camera is on me."
